2020 (11) TMI 868 - ITAT MUMBAIAddition at the rate 20% of expenses incurred by the assessee for services rendered to M/s Cigna TTK during the year - Whether CIT(A) was justified in accepting the claim of the assessee that there was no profit element involved in a transaction wherein the assessee had provided a highly technical and professional services to the other party, that too by utilizing its own funds? - HELD THAT:- Giving that the assessee received development cost for developing and transferring the initial infrastructure to Cigna TTK, the transaction is not expenditure in the hands of the assessee. For the assessee (the recipient of the amount) the provisions of specified domestic transaction would not be applicable. We find that (i) the vendor agreement between the assessee and Cigna TTK has been entered at cost and no income has been earned by the assessee, (ii) there is neither any evidence nor allegation that assessee has received any consideration over and above to what is mentioned in the aforesaid agreement. In the absence of any evidence to show either that the sales were sham transactions or that the market prices were in fact paid by the purchasers, the mere fact that the goods were sold at a concessional rate to benefit the purchasers at the expense of the company would not entitle the income-tax department to assess the difference between the market price and the price paid by the purchasers, as profit of the company. We affirm the order of the Ld. CIT(A) deleting the addition - Decided against revenue.
